What you should know before signing up from abroad

Scribd's reading app Everand works in nearly every country with no VPN. You can register with just an email, browse the catalog, and start a free trial whether you are in Bangkok, Manila, or Cape Town. Pricing shows in your local currency, and the service charges you based on where your payment method is registered — so a Thai or South African card is fine, not just a US one.

The honest catch is the catalog, not the access. Publishers sign region-by-region distribution deals, so a specific ebook or audiobook you want may simply not appear in your country's library even though your subscription is active. Plan tiers also differ: the top Deluxe plan is US-only, and Standard and Plus are limited to a list of countries (the Americas, UK, Australia and a few more), so in parts of Asia you may only see the credit-based default plan.

In practice that means Scribd genuinely works abroad for most readers, but it is worth opening the app and checking whether the titles you care about are listed before you pay. Cancel anytime from account settings, and your library stays accessible as long as the subscription is active.

Quick answers

Do I need a VPN to use Scribd or Everand abroad?

No. The site and apps open in nearly every country without a VPN. You only might use one to reach titles locked to another region.

Can I pay with a local, non-US card?

Yes. Everand accepts local cards and bills in your local currency based on where your payment method is registered. A US card is not required.

Will I see the same books I would in the US?

Not always. Publisher region deals mean some titles are hidden outside the US, and the Deluxe plan is US-only. Check the catalog before subscribing.
